TUNE MENU
Shift Points = Sets the RPM at which shifts occur for all shifts or each individual
shift. Once you've chosen a shift to adjust, you will be presented with a menu
showing 10% throttle, 40% throttle, and Wide Open Throttle. Under each is
shown shift point RPM. You can adjust each throttle percentage individually.
Firmness = Set shift firmness for all shifts or each
individual shift. Once you've chosen a shift to adjust,
you will be presented with a menu showing 10%
throttle, 40% throttle, and Wide Open Throttle. Under
each is shown a number representing firmness. You
can adjust each throttle percentage individually.
Tq Conv Cl = This takes you to the torque converter clutch menu, allowing you
to adjust aspects of the TCC. This includes cruise gear, minimum RPM, and
WOT gear.
DIAGNOSTICS
Dyno Mode = Enable this mode if you are doing a
dyno test. While enabled, you can use the knob to
shift gears. Push the knob to access options, such as
enabling torque converter clutch (TCC) activation
above 1800 RPM, disabling the TCC, and exiting dyno
mode.
*Please note that it is not safe to use this mode while driving.
Data Display = Allows you to see readings on the inputs and outputs, such as
Solenoid Ohms and current, PRNDL values, and the voltage or status of various
inputs, such as table select and manutronic. These screens will be helpful when
using the troubleshooting guide or working with our tech support department.
Please note that the solenoid current screen uses the knob to manually select
the current gear, similar to dyno mode. This allows you to easily verify proper
solenoid function in each gear.
Clear Learn = Clicking on this item will allow you to chose which learned data to
clear. You might want to use this if something has changed with the vehicle or
transmission to allow the controller to re-learn the data. The options are "TCC
Learn", "Shift Timing", "All Learning", and "Exit".
Sys Info = Displays firmware and hardware version information as well as serial
number (ID), copyright, and patent information.
